WebSettlers Before Fargo is Founded. There were a number of trappers (mostly French-Canadian) who worked in the northern part of Dakota Territory in the early 1800's, but these men were more nomads than settlers. The first settlements were made at Pembina in 1812 by Scottish and Irish families (the Red River Settlement). WebThe first permanent U.S. settlement was at Fort Snelling, a military outpost established in 1819 overlooking the junction of the Mississippi and Minnesota rivers; the site has been restored as a state park. WebThe first settlement made in Marion township was in April, 1854. Among the first settlers there were Alfred Kinney, Levi Phelps, Nathan Phelps, Eleazer Phelps and George Mills. In the summer of 1854, Samuel Brink, S. P. Amsden, William Kilroy, J. N. Palmer, C. Colegrove and a few others, settled in New Haven township.
